Http Error Unsupported Http Response Status 400 Bad Request
The 303 response MUST NOT be cached, but the response to the second (redirected) request might be cacheable. The set presented MAY be a subset or superset of the original version. These status codes are applicable to any request method. Thanks in advance Code: soap_transport_http: scheme = http soap_transport_http: host = findv3.staging.mappoint.net soap_transport_http: path = /Find-30/FindService.asmx soap_transport_http: Set credentials for authtype digest soap_transport_http: Authorization header not set soap_transport_http: entered send() with navigate here
Join them; it only takes a minute: Sign up XML request in PHP NuSoap - “HTTP/1.1 400 Bad Request” up vote 2 down vote favorite I'm using NuSoap within PHP to It is not necessary to mark all permanently unavailable resources as "gone" or to keep the mark for any length of time -- that is left to the discretion of the Do you need your password? This is the appropriate response when the server does not recognize the request method and is not capable of supporting it for any resource. 10.5.3 502 Bad Gateway The server, while
User agents SHOULD display any included entity to the user. Find the Infinity Words! The proxy MUST return a Proxy-Authenticate header field (section 14.33) containing a challenge applicable to the proxy for the requested resource.
This status code is commonly used when the server does not wish to reveal exactly why the request has been refused, or when no other response is applicable. 10.4.6 405 Method The webservice will extract the 'object' from the message. htmlspecialchars($client->response, ENT_QUOTES) . ''; // Display the debug messages echo '
Debug'; echo '
' . htmlspecialchars($client->debug_str, ENT_QUOTES) . ''; ?> and here is what I get with a test: Code (Text): Error: no transport found, or selected transport is not yet supported!
If the message is not an empty string, then the result is most likely not correct. By the way, I remembered that I used to get that error and I solved it updating the nusoap version. There is a bunch of junk in the opening line that is not supposed to be there -- It is:
The client MAY repeat the request if it adds a valid Content-Length header field containing the length of the message-body in the request message. 10.4.13 412 Precondition Failed The precondition given If the request method was not HEAD and the server wishes to make public why the request has not been fulfilled, it SHOULD describe the reason for the refusal in the this is the description of your method CalculateLoan, it appears to get for these arguments, by the way, your call methos is... $result = $client->call('http://webservice.WebServiceCompany.com/CalculateLoan'); I'm not pretty sure, but I Clients with link editing capabilities SHOULD delete references to the Request-URI after user approval.
User agents SHOULD display any included entity to the user. Not the answer you're looking for? The newly created resource can be referenced by the URI(s) returned in the entity of the response, with the most specific URI for the resource given by a Location header field. The 410 response is primarily intended to assist the task of web maintenance by notifying the recipient that the resource is intentionally unavailable and that the server owners desire that remote
The recipient is expected to repeat this single request via the proxy. 305 responses MUST only be generated by origin servers. check over here Note: RFC 2068 was not clear that 305 was intended to redirect a single request, and to be generated by origin servers only. I don't understand where to put the message. The catch is that I need to make a SOAP request for the calculation.
This response is cacheable unless indicated otherwise. The Content Type is different -- it is: Content-Type: text/xml; charset=ISO-8859-1 but it should be:Content-Type: text/xml; charset=utf-8 2. htmlspecialchars($client->response, ENT_QUOTES) . ''; // Display the debug messages echo '
Debug'; echo '
' . his comment is here A cache MUST NOT combine a 206 response with other previously cached content if the ETag or Last-Modified headers do not match exactly, see 13.5.4."; //let's check if there is any error $parameters = array(); $parameters["ProductId"] = 173; $parameters["CompanyID"] = "BE4ECA43-5039-439C-8C6A-44673FAB108B"; $parameters["BirthDate1"] = "12/31/1943"; $parameters["BirthDate2"] = "12/31/1942"; $parameters["Zip"] = 33314; $parameters["PropertyValue"] If the 307 status code is received in response to a request other than GET or HEAD, the user agent MUST NOT automatically redirect the request unless it can be confirmed As always, please back up your site prior to updating and if possible test in a dev environment first.
Use of this response code is not required and is only appropriate when the response would otherwise be 200 (OK). 10.2.5 204 No Content The server has fulfilled the request but Not observing these limitations has significant security consequences. 10.3.7 306 (Unused) The 306 status code was used in a previous version of the specification, is no longer used, and the code Unless it was a HEAD request, the response SHOULD include an entity containing a list of resource characteristics and location(s) from which the user or user agent can choose the one
Looks like authentication isworking well but when it sends request for FindAddress, I was getting backUnsupported HTTP response status 400 Bad Request (soapclient->response hascontents of the response)Here is my Request and
more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ed So, first thing you need to change is the name of method name at call funcion, you must use 'CalculateLoan' NOT http.......Calc... Your Answer draft saved draft discarded Sign up or log in Sign up using Google Sign up using Facebook Sign up using Email and Password Post as a guest Name Forum Program Your Site XML & Web Services NuSOAP / Mappoint driving me crazy The SitePoint Forums have moved.
amilks, Nov 4, 2009 #12 amilks Active Member Level: Community Hello, This thread is now in the help wanted section of the Fabrik forums. Note: The existence of the 503 status code does not imply that a server must use it when becoming overloaded. I think I need to make an http request to the web services server and I know I am sending this message: Code (Text): POST /com.WebServiceCompany.Site/WebService.asmx HTTP/1.1 Content-Type: text/xml; charset=utf-8 Content-Length: weblink You can now find them here.
What are two consecutive primes whose difference is 666? I think I need to build a client to send and receive the SOAP messages. If the 302 status code is received in response to a request other than GET or HEAD, the user agent MUST NOT automatically redirect the request unless it can be confirmed The .NET webservice requires an object as input, you can make the soap message an object using array('object_name' => 'The_message') as the soap message.
The response MUST include an Allow header containing a list of valid methods for the requested resource. 10.4.7 406 Not Acceptable The resource identified by the request is only capable of There is no facility for re-sending a status code from an asynchronous operation such as this. Unexpected 1xx status responses MAY be ignored by a user agent. I downloadedPHP sample to use Mappoint WS from MSFT website.
Home Forums Search Forums Recent Posts Wiki Wiki Quick Links Main_Page Special: Page List Members Members Quick Links Notable Members Current Visitors Recent Activity New Profile Posts Menu Search Fabrik Home At the minute, I'm just simple trying to send over an example XML string provided by the company who provides the API, however I'm receiving a HTTP/1.1 400 Bad Request error. Note: RFC 1945 and RFC 2068 specify that the client is not allowed to change the method on the redirected request. The response MAY include new or updated metainformation in the form of entity-headers, which if present SHOULD be associated with the requested variant.
If no Retry-After is given, the client SHOULD handle the response as it would for a 500 response. Always check the response message first. HTTP access authentication is explained in "HTTP Authentication: Basic and Digest Access Authentication" . 10.4.9 408 Request Timeout The client did not produce a request within the time that the server Http Request and Response http response Error in gzip http request and response A problem in response of http request RestFul Web service returns HTTP/1.1 400 Bad Request HTTP POST..
How to tell if a newly built bicycle wheel is safe to ride? print_r ($err, true) . "
but all diacritic signs and national lettersincluded in the message body were lost!!! 2 Replies 498 Views Switch to linear view Disable enhanced parsing Permalink to this page Thread Navigation Narasimha more stack exchange communities company blog Stack Exchange Inbox Reputation and Badges sign up log in tour help Tour Start here for a quick overview of the site Help Center Detailed If a Content-Length header field is present in the response, its value MUST match the actual number of OCTETs transmitted in the message-body. - Date - ETag and/or Content-Location, if the